“Sin
in the Camp”
(Joshua 7)
• We all sin (Rom. 3:23);
need to repent (Acts 8:22ff).
•
Failure to repent of sin is dangerous (Rev. 2:5).
• What it means to have
sin in the camp:
1.
To the Individual
A. need to be restored (Gal. 6:1)
B. soul
headed toward eternal death (Ja. 5:20)
C. spirit
needs saving (1 Cor. 5:5)
D. is walking disorderly
(2 Thess. 3:6, 11)
E. is disobedient (2 Thess.
3:14)
2.
To the Congregation
A. seek to restore, convert, save (A & B above)
B. 1 Cor. 5: (2) - mourn, (5) - deliver to Satan,
(6, 7) - poor influence upon church, (9-13) -
do
not keep company w/him - not even to eat,
put away
from yourselves the evil person.
C. 2 Thess. 3:
(6) - withdraw from, (14) - note
that person -
do not keep company w/him =
he may be ashamed.
(15) not enemy, brother
Individual - REPENT Congregation - RESTORE
